My Students

K-bang,k-bangangang! That loud annoying sound drives my students and me crazy each and every day, because daily students really need a sharp pencil in my class. It is worse, when a student tries to get that sharp pencil and they can't even get any kind of point.

Our class is classified as "high-risk" due to the fact that more than 80% of our students receive free lunch at our Pre-K -4th public elementary school in a Texas urban center.

Resources like pencils can be hard to come by and therefore it is critical that we use what we have to the fullest, especially pencils. My students are desperately eager to learn and show what they know, which most of the time involves putting it on paper. Please support our class by providing a sharpener that quietly gets the job done.

My Project

Students will be able to quickly sharpen their pencils and return to their seats unnoticed by me or their classmates. They will feel like they are ready to begin or finish any tasks, since most of my students want to do their work to begin with. Now they can clearly show me what they know by using a writing instrument that writes neatly. As I always tell them, put your name on your paper, be proud of your work. Now they will be proud with writing that is as clear as their thoughts. The money game is not just a game but is obviously real life. They already use money as they buy their snacks or supplies from the school store. In class we talk about the importance of knowing our money, so as not to get cheated by someone wiser than us.

A working pencil sharpener--such a simple request, right?

This simple thing would make instruction flow more seamlessly in my class, and would ensure that students are using their pencils more than worrying about getting them sharpened, not to mention what they are missing while they sit with a broken pencil! Sometimes table partners just don't have extra pencils to loan and unfortunately neither do I. Thank you for taking the time to read my proposal and for supporting DonorsChoose.
